On white hat link building: amen!

Filed under: Search Marketing — Chris Peters, September 20, 2007

A man wearing a white hat, like all SEOs should be!I have to be a pointer today and regurgitate some great posts on Webmaster World. A couple commenters do a great job of explaining their views on link building in an altruistic, white hat manner.

I’m only spewing this forth on my blog for the sake of the fact that they’ll probably pull the post down from public, leaving it only accessible to paid members. And hey, these people have said it much better than I am able to right now.

My takeaway: even if spammy link-building techniques get you results today, the algorithm will catch up with you one day.
